Click here to find out key information to Vote in the 2024 General … WebbLiberal John Aldag jumped out to an early lead in the riding of Cloverdale-Langley City and held it for the entire night. Aldag was leading with 18,062 votes (39 %) over incumbent Conservative Tamara Jansen’s 16,690 votes (36 %). The total vote count as of represented 46,317 votes in an electoral riding with 88,176 voters on the electoral list. WebbMore details about the Langley City civic election process are available on their website at city.langley.bc.ca.. Who can vote. To vote in B.C., you must be a Canadian citizen who is 18 years or older on general election day, and a resident of B.C. for the past six months.
